> Ok, figured out, I think, what happen is that you use index to get record
> in l (that actually is a pretty bad variable name since it could be
> confused with 1 - ONE with some fonts)... By using an index you always get
> only the first row in rows because your "l" variable is a rows object that
> contains many row(s)... So you only get the first one each time.
>
> You don't have to make complicated code like so...
>
> This should work better :
>
> thead = THEAD(TR(TH(Author), TH(Books)))
> tr = []
> for Author in AL:
> rows = db(db.Book.Author.contains(Author.id)).select(db.Book.ALL,
> orderby=db.Book.Name)
>
> tr.append(TR(TD(Author.Name), TD([row.Name for row in rows])))
>
> table = TABLE(thead, TBODY(tr))
>
> return dict(table=table)
>
> In your view :
>
> {{=table}}
